Lesley McSpadden, Mother of Michael Brown may soon be facing felony armed robbery charges after an incident in Ferguson, MO. McSpadden, along with about 30 other people allegedly drove up to a group of Mike Brown T-shirt vendors and confronted them. At least one weapon, a metal pipe, was reportedly used. One person was hospitalized.

The incident occurred on October 18 in the parking lot of Red’s BBQ, just a few blocks from where Ferguson police officer Darren Wilson shot and killed Mike Brown.

According to the police report, “You can’t sell this s**t,” McSpadden allegedly said. The vendor refused to stop selling the merchandise unless McSpadden could prove she had a patent on her son’s name.

$400 in cash and more than $1,500 in Michael Brown merchandise was allegedly stolen.
Fox News reported that McSpadden asked the Ferguson Police Department not to release Mike Brown T-shirt incident report.
The incident is being investigated as an armed robbery.
